Notes

The raw performance of integrated GPU, in single-precision FLOPS, can be calculated as follows: EU * 4 [dual-issue x 2 SP] * 2 [multiply + accumulate] * clock speed. For example, the HD Graphics 3000 is rated at 125 GFLOPS,[49] which is consistent with the formula (12 * 4 * 2 * 1,300 MHz).
